The global molecular spectroscopy market is set to experience significant growth, driven by advancements in healthcare solutions, pharmaceutical research, and environmental monitoring. With a projected CAGR of 7.29%, the market is expected to reach USD 7.45 billion in 2025 and expand further to USD 12.20 billion by 2032. Molecular spectroscopy plays a crucial role in analyzing molecular structures, aiding in research, drug discovery, and regulatory compliance.

Market Insights

Molecular spectroscopy examines the interaction between electromagnetic radiation and matter, enabling precise analysis of molecular properties. Techniques such as n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R), infrared (IR), ultraviolet-visible (UV-Vis), and mass spectrometry have become indispensable tools across multiple industries. The adoption of spectroscopy instruments is surging due to increased applications in pharmaceuticals, biotechnology, food safety, and environmental monitoring.

Market Drivers

1. Growing Demand for Advanced Healthcare Solutions: The pharmaceutical industry relies on molecular spectroscopy for drug formulation, quality control, and safety analysis.

2. Technological Advancements: Improved sensitivity and resolution in spectroscopy instruments enhance accuracy and reliability, supporting innovation in research.

3. Stringent Regulatory Requirements: Industries are increasingly adopting molecular spectroscopy to comply with quality and safety regulations.

4. Rising Industrialization in Emerging Economies: Developing nations are investing in spectroscopic tools to boost research and industrial applications.

5. Expansion of Personalized Medicine: Spectroscopic techniques are vital for biomarker identification and targeted therapy development.

Business Opportunities

1. Increased Adoption in Environmental Monitoring: Rising concerns over pollution and climate change have boosted the demand for molecular spectroscopy in regulatory compliance and real-time pollutant detection.

2. Advancements in Food and Beverage Safety: Spectroscopy plays a crucial role in detecting contaminants and ensuring food quality.

3. R&D Investments: Companies are continuously developing innovative spectroscopy instruments, creating lucrative opportunities for market expansion.

4. Portable Spectroscopy Solutions: The development of field-deployable instruments enables real-time analysis and on-site data collection.

Market Restraints

1. High Initial Investment and Maintenance Costs: Advanced spectroscopic instruments require substantial capital and ongoing operational expenses.

2. Need for Skilled Professionals: Proper training and expertise are necessary for handling sophisticated spectroscopy technologies.

3. Continuous Need for Technological Advancements: To remain competitive, manufacturers must invest in research and development to meet evolving industry standards.

Regional Analysis

1. North America: Maintains dominance due to a well-established pharmaceutical industry, advanced R&D infrastructure, and strong regulatory frameworks.

2. Europe: Witnesses steady growth, supported by government initiatives and investments in healthcare and environmental research.

3. Asia Pacific: Expected to experience the fastest growth, driven by increased industrialization, environmental monitoring efforts, and expanding pharmaceutical sectors.

4. Latin America & Middle East & Africa: Growing adoption of spectroscopy technologies due to rising healthcare expenditures and regulatory standards.
